21xrx.com
2024-11-22 08:12:30 Friday
登录
文章检索 我的文章 写文章
C语言与C#:比较和应用
2023-06-16 12:02:12 深夜i     --     --
C语言 C# 编程语言 系统编程 面向对象 应用场景 底层知识 高级知识 技术水

C语言和C#是两种不同的编程语言,但在实际应用中各有优劣。C语言是一种高效的系统编程语言,适用于操作系统和嵌入式系统,而C#是一种面向对象的编程语言,适用于Windows应用程序和Web应用程序。

在比较使用C语言和C#时,需要考虑项目的性质和需求。C语言可以提供更高效的性能和更多的控制力,但需要编写更多的代码,并调试更多的错误。C#提供更高的抽象级别和更好的可读性,但需要更多的内存和处理器资源。

在实际项目中,可以选择C语言和C#的不同方案。例如,在嵌入式系统中使用C语言编写驱动程序和系统程序,而在Windows应用程序中使用C#编写图形用户界面和逻辑控制。

需要注意的是,掌握C语言和C#需要不同的学习方法和技能。C语言需要熟悉指针、内存管理和汇编语言等底层知识,而C#需要熟悉面向对象的设计模式、GUI编程和数据库操作等高级知识。

综上所述,C语言和C#都有各自的优势和应用场景,根据项目的需求和技术水平选择合适的语言方案是非常重要的。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复